Edoardo Brauner is a scholar working on Oral Surgery, Surgery and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Edoardo Brauner has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 334 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Oral Surgery, 23 papers in Surgery and 8 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Edoardo Brauner’s work include Dental Implant Techniques and Outcomes (17 papers), Reconstructive Surgery and Microvascular Techniques (10 papers) and Oral and Maxillofacial Pathology (9 papers). Edoardo Brauner is often cited by papers focused on Dental Implant Techniques and Outcomes (17 papers), Reconstructive Surgery and Microvascular Techniques (10 papers) and Oral and Maxillofacial Pathology (9 papers). Edoardo Brauner coll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Moldova and Albania. Edoardo Brauner's co-authors include Stefano Di Carlo, Giorgio Pompa, Valentino Valentini, Francesca De Angelis, Antonella Polimeni, Gabriele Di Carlo, Matteo Saccucci, Piero Papi, Andrea Cassoni and Nicola Pranno and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Ophthalmology, International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health and BioMed Research International.
